Gary Clark Jr. Live Grabs Hold of You

One of R&B’s most defining contemporary artists, Gary Clark Jr., is known for his soulful musical style. His latest album, “Live” was released on September 23, 2014; featuring all of his best R&B performances in concert, including his rendition of “Catfish Blues,” and “When my Train Pulls In.”

The Grammy-winning guitarist’s album has people across the nation in awe; Rolling Stone even gave “Live” four out of five stars. This is not a shocker, as Gary Clark Jr. has been considered a ‘reborn Jimi Hendrix’ by many.

Gary Clark Jr.’s notable song “Bright Lights,” from his “Bright Lights EP”  was even featured in the Showtime series House of Lies in the episode “Gods of Dangerous Financial Instruments”. These achievements have further facilitated his ascent into the R&B music industry.

Within Gary Clark Jr.’s “Live” album you can hear the fusion of blues, funk and R&B soul as well as the driving force of his music: rock and roll. His smooth vocal style and catchy guitar tone is captivating. His prowess and expertise as a vocalist is truly illuminated through his song “Ain’t Messin ‘Round.” Gary Clark Jr.’s promising album without a doubt grabs hold of you and doesn’t let go.
